Kiele's usage pattern, beyond the headline number

Splitting Kiele's full recorded timeline at 2005, 53% of its total births fall in the more recent half of the record versus 47% in the earlier half -- a fairly even split across the full record. Its quietest year on record was 1985, with just 5 recorded births -- worth weighing against the 2005 peak of 41 to see the full range of the name's swing in popularity.

Frequently Asked Questions

How popular is the name Kiele?
Since 1981, Social Security records show 508 babies named Kiele. The most recent recorded year was 2023. Its busiest year on record was 2005, with 41 births.
When was Kiele most popular?
Kiele was most popular in the 2000s decade with 253 total births. The single peak year was 2005.
Where is Kiele most popular?
The top states for the name Kiele are California (31 births), Texas (12 births), Florida (5 births).
How long has the name Kiele been used?
Records for Kiele go back to 1981, giving 43 years of history through 2023.
